你知道使用powershell V1的任何好的远程解决方案(我知道V2的东西很棒,但我的组织不喜欢使用预发布软件)。我不需要任何明显的东西,只是在另一个盒子上启动PowerShell脚本并在完成后得到结果的方法。我正在考虑使用sysinternals PSEXEC和export-csv / import-csv,只是制作有用的东西。不过,我宁愿让其他人做这项工作。
答案 0 :(得分:3)
我认为PrimalScript的远程脚本执行引擎可以完成你所追求的目标。它确实需要在远程计算机上安装小型服务,但是当您购买PrimalScript(企业版)时,您可以获得无限制的许可。
还有人做过PSHRemoting项目。
N Software的NetCmdlets还附带一个“PowerShell服务器”(http://nsoftware.com/powershell/),可以进行远程处理。
答案 1 :(得分:2)
PowerShell团队博客上有一个great article,介绍如何在V1中使用一些基本的远程处理工作。
基本上,PS V2使用Windows远程管理(WinRM)。 Winrs是用于远程处理机器的命令行工具。
Jeffrey谈到的这个策略使用WinRS和一些PowerShell技巧来让远程工作在V1中运行。它不像V2那样光滑,但你肯定可以得到一些基本的东西。
答案 2 :(得分:0)
我已成功使用PSExec。您还可以使用WMI启动远程进程。 Here就是一个例子。
答案 3 :(得分:0)
Lee Holmes发布了一个使用PSExec和xml(而不是csv)的解决方案http://www.leeholmes.com/blog/CategoryView,category,guide.aspx